A54SX16P-2TQG144I Maximum Ratings & Electrical Characteristics

Manufacturer Series SX (Actel/Microsemi 54SX Family)
System Gates 24,000 gates (16K gates / 924 cells per FPGAkey listing)
Programmable I/O 113
Maximum Frequency 320 MHz
Process Technology 0.35 um
Core Supply Voltage 3 V to 3.6 V
I/O Supply Voltage 4.75 V to 5.25 V
Programming Technology Antifuse (one-time programmable)
Speed Grade -2
Operating Temperature -40C to +85C (Industrial, -I suffix)
Package 144-TQFP (20 x 20 mm)
Mounting Type Surface Mount
Packaging Tray
Logic Array Blocks 1452 (per Microchip USA listing)

Typical Applications

A54SX16P-2TQG144I is suitable for 6 applications: Industrial Control and Automation Logic, Legacy 5V System Integration, Aerospace and Defense Subsystems, Telecommunications Line Cards, Test and Measurement Instrumentation, Secure and Anti-Tamper Logic.

🏭

Industrial Control and Automation Logic

The A54SX16P-2TQG144I fits industrial control because its -I industrial rating covers -40C to +85C and its 113 user I/O with 5V-tolerant signaling interfaces directly with legacy PLC I/O cards, sensors, and motor-drive enable lines. The antifuse fabric boots instantly with no configuration device, an advantage on production lines where power cycling is frequent. Used as centralized glue logic between microcontrollers, ADCs, and relay drivers, the SX16's 320 MHz toggle capability comfortably handles state machines and PWM generation; deterministic antifuse routing also eliminates the configuration-upset risk of SRAM FPGAs in electrically noisy factory environments.

🔧

Legacy 5V System Integration

Many installed industrial, telecom, and test systems still run 5V TTL signaling. The A54SX16P-2TQG144I is one of the few remaining FPGA options with a native 4.75V-5.25V I/O rail, letting it connect directly to 5V buses, backplanes, and older ASICs without level-shifters. Its antifuse configuration also provides the permanence expected in sealed legacy equipment. Consolidating dozens of 74-series TTL devices into one SX16 reduces board area and failure points; the 0.35 um process and dual-rail design maintain timing margins when driven by 5V clocks, making it a drop-in consolidation vehicle for sustaining-engineering programs.

✈️

Aerospace and Defense Subsystems

The Actel SX family has a long heritage in defense electronics because antifuse FPGAs are inherently single-event-upset resistant at the configuration level - the programmed fabric cannot flip states. The A54SX16P-2TQG144I suits non-rad-hard defense and avionics auxiliary logic, with the -M temperature-grade A54SX32-TQG144M available for extended-range programs. The 320 MHz performance supports fast counters, bus arbitration, and interface bridging. For programs already qualified on Actel silicon, keeping the SX16P avoids costly requalification; its OTP nature also supports anti-tamper design requirements common in secure subsystems.

🌐

Telecommunications Line Cards

Telecom line cards often combine legacy 5V framers and line interface ICs with newer 3.3V control logic, exactly matching the A54SX16P-2TQG144I's dual-rail scheme: 3.3V core with 5V-tolerant I/O. The 113 I/O pins terminate E1/T1 framing signals, backplane control lines, and LED status drivers on one device, replacing multi-chip glue logic. Instant-on antifuse startup means the line card is active as soon as power is applied - important for hot-swappable and redundant-card architectures - while the industrial temperature rating supports outdoor plant equipment.

🔬

Test and Measurement Instrumentation

Bench and automated test equipment benefits from the A54SX16P-2TQG144I's deterministic antifuse timing: once programmed, propagation delays are fixed, which simplifies calibration of timing-critical measurement paths such as trigger fans-out, frequency counters, and bus analyzers. The 320 MHz toggle rate supports high-resolution time measurement, and 5V-tolerant I/O connects to legacy GPIB and TTL test fixtures without translation. Because the configuration is permanent, instruments power up identically every cycle - a prerequisite for repeatable, traceable measurements in production test environments.

🎥

Secure and Anti-Tamper Logic

The A54SX16P-2TQG144I's one-time-programmable antifuse fabric contains no readable bitstream, so the implemented design cannot be extracted the way SRAM FPGA configuration files can. This makes the SX16P a natural choice for secure bootstraps, key-management glue logic, and design-ip protection in commercial-off-the-shelf equipment. The 113 I/O can implement bus multiplexing between a secure processor and external memories with no external configuration flash to probe. Industrial -40C to +85C rating keeps it deployable in uncontrolled environments such as payment terminals and access-control panels.

What is the gate count and I/O count of A54SX16P-2TQG144I?
The A54SX16P-2TQG144I provides 113 programmable I/O pins in a 144-TQFP (20x20 mm) package. Gate count is reported as 16K gates (924 cells) by FPGAkey, while Microchip USA lists it as 24,000 system gates with 1452 LABs; this reflects the SX16 die's usable-gate versus raw-module counting convention. It operates at up to 320 MHz on a 0.35 um antifuse process.
What supply voltages does the A54SX16P-2TQG144I require?
The A54SX16P-2TQG144I uses dual supply rails: a core rail of 3.0V to 3.6V (3.3V nominal) and an I/O rail of 4.75V to 5.25V (5V nominal). This dual-rail scheme gives 5V-tolerant, 5V-driven I/O signaling on the 113 user pins, which is why this family is popular for interfacing with legacy 5V TTL systems while running a modern 3.3V core.

Is the A54SX16P-2TQG144I suitable for industrial applications?
Yes. The -I suffix denotes the industrial temperature range of -40C to +85C, and the antifuse technology is immune to configuration upsets caused by power glitches, making this FPGA well suited to factory automation, motor control logic, and other harsh industrial environments where reprogrammable SRAM FPGAs risk configuration corruption.
When should I choose A54SX16P-2TQG144I over an SRAM FPGA?
Choose the A54SX16P-2TQG144I when you need single-chip, instant-on logic (no external configuration flash), 5V-tolerant I/O for legacy interfaces, tamper-resistant one-time-programmable configuration, or a design already qualified on the Actel SX family. Choose an SRAM FPGA instead if you need in-field reconfiguration, lower cost per gate, or modern toolchain support; the SX family is mature and Libero support should be confirmed for new designs.

What programming and software tools are used with the A54SX16P-2TQG144I?
The A54SX16P-2TQG144I is designed with Microsemi Designer (within Libero SoC) and programmed via antifuse programming hardware since the SX family is one-time programmable. Designs are captured in HDL (VHDL/Verilog) or schematics, then place-and-routed with the Designer toolchain using the SX16 device library. Because antifuse programming is irreversible, functional verification on a companion device is recommended before programming production units.

Design Notes

The A54SX16P-2TQG144I requires two supply rails: 3.3V (3.0-3.6V) for the core and 5.0V (4.75-5.25V) for the I/O ring. Decouple each rail with at least 10 uF bulk plus 0.1 uF ceramic per power pin, placed within 5 mm of the device. Sequence the 3.3V core before or together with the 5V I/O rail; consult the 54SX datasheet power-up section for the exact recommended order to avoid I/O latch-up during startup.

Antifuse FPGAs are one-time programmable - a programming error or an unverified design wastes the device permanently. Complete HDL simulation and, where possible, prototype on a lower-cost SX device before programming the A54SX16P-2TQG144I. Also confirm speed-file timing with the -2 grade in Microsemi Designer rather than assuming worst-case numbers; routing congestion on 924-cell die can change path delays between compiles.

The 144-TQFP (20x20 mm, 0.5 mm pitch) requires fine-pitch layout practice: use 0.2-0.25 mm trace width with solder-mask-defined pads, and add thermal relief vias to ground plane near the die center. Inspect with 10x magnification or X-ray after reflow to catch bridging on the 0.5 mm pitch perimeter. Keep 5V-tolerant I/O stubs short on high-speed paths to limit reflections at 3.3V-referenced input thresholds.

When driving 5V TTL signals, the SX16P I/O meets legacy VIH/VIL levels directly, but slew-controlled outputs should be enabled on heavily loaded buses to reduce ground bounce. Estimate: at 8 simultaneous switching outputs with 10 pF loads and ~2 ns edges, transient ground current can approach 160 mA; a solid ground return and 0.01 uF per-I/O-bank bypassing keeps ground bounce below the 0.8 V VIL threshold.
